Output 107a0afea56912523aa5f77fc14c45bd631b9f6171e89fa559ea366b73739286:2

value
603420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 584ad5df267c7c52909fce48aa77c1eeed882877 OP_EQUAL
address
39js35iRvEf2MY23Dn2HMTPoEAVpnXjtNp
transaction
107a0afea56912523aa5f77fc14c45bd631b9f6171e89fa559ea366b73739286
confirmations
339873
spent
true